TurtleBot 3 Waffle Pi
ROBOTIS's Raspberry Pi-based ROS reference mobile platform with enhanced payload
Overview
This mobile robot serves as a larger ROS reference platform, powered by a Raspberry Pi 4. It includes two powerful DYNAMIXEL actuators, a 360-degree LiDAR, and a Raspberry Pi camera module. The robust design offers significant payload capacity for diverse experimental setups.
Specifications
- Deployment Stage
- Paid Deployment
- Height
- 281 x 306 x 141 mm (L x W x H)
- Locomotion
- Two-wheel differential drive, 2x DYNAMIXEL XM430-W210 actuators
- Max Speed
- 0.26 m/s translational (1.82 rad/s rotational)
- Payload Capacity
- 30 kg maximum payload
- ROS Compatible
- No
- Runtime
- 2 h operating time (Li-Po 11.1 V 1800 mAh / 19.98 Wh; 2 h 30 m charge)
- Sensors
- 360-degree LDS-02 laser distance sensor (LiDAR); Raspberry Pi Camera Module v2.1; 3-axis gyroscope + 3-axis accelerometer IMU
- Weight
- 1.8 kg (incl. SBC, battery, sensors)
- Compute
- Raspberry Pi 4 SBC (2 GB or 4 GB bundle) + OpenCR1.0 control board (32-bit ARM Cortex-M7, 216 MHz)
Where it performs
- Robust actuators and chassis support a substantial 30 kg payload.
- Raspberry Pi 4 compute provides ample processing for onboard tasks.
- Comprehensive sensor suite includes LiDAR and a camera for perception.
What to check before buying
- This model is not ROS-compatible, limiting its integration potential.
- Translational speed of 0.26 m/s can restrict faster navigation requirements.
- Operating time of two hours requires planned recharging cycles.
